In the fall of 2015, we had the opportunity to be involved with a group of volunteers from Buckhead Church, located here in Atlanta.  For several weeks, we were able to help a local organization, Bright Futures Atlanta, with general up keep and maintenance of thier facilities.  Bright Futures Atlanta is a Christian-based, year-round program offering academic instruction and after-school programming during the school year and camp during the summer.  

 

During that time, it became clear to us that the existing pavilion was in need of extensive repair.  As a group, we devised a fundraising campain for all materials needed.  Once the money was raised, The Hamlin Group wanted to sieze an opportunity to give back to the community that had given so much of themselves by designing and constructing the new pavilion.  

 

During the "Do Justice" campain, sponsored by Buckhead Church, we had our own version of "move that bus!" from the popular show Extreme Makeover Home Edition.   Once the old pavilion was safetly torn down, work began on the new pavilion.  

 

This project was a change of pace for us, a lot of fun and extremely rewarding.  We hope that Bright Futures Atlanta will be able to use this to continue enriching the lives of the Atlanta youth.  Enjoy the pictures and please go to www.bfatl.org to learn more about the initiatives of Bright Futures Atlanta.
